The mission of the Central Florida Astronomical Society Dark Sky Advisory Committee is to educate government, professional and civic organizations, home owner associations, and the general public regarding the use of outdoor lighting that will increase safety, be more economical, and restore and preserve the natural beauty of Central Florida's night sky. The Dark Sky Advisory Committee will also advise local governments regarding the adoption of outdoor lighting ordinances and act as informal intermediaries in outdoor lighting disputes between government, commercial or residential groups, at no cost.
